Handover: Cleaning-Crew Access — Marwick House, 3rd Floor

Hi Delia, as agreed, here's everything for covering my duties while I'm on leave. The Brightmop crew arrives Tuesdays and Fridays at 18:30 and must be let in through the rear service door by the loading bay. Always check their rota sheet against the list pinned in the facilities cupboard, and log their arrival in the green binder. New starters: never prop the door open. The crew supervisor will ask you for the pass code, which is as follows.

badge for tajeg-kagap: bdg-EWZTJN-83588199

MEMO — Awards night engraving run

Team, the trophies for the Silverbeck Awards are back from Tolman & Gray Engravers and they look great — all twelve, plus the two replacement plaques we panicked about last week. They're boxed individually with the recipient list taped inside the lid of box 1, so please log that list before anything moves. The whole lot needs to reach the Pellway Hall venue by Thursday noon, no exceptions. When the courier turns up, give them this instruction verbatim.

courier memo of baduf-yadug: the eliius ulaion courier leaves the zorvan ledger at gate 9277 under passcode 149145

## Deployment

Deploying WikiWarden is pretty painless. The role-based access layer ships as a sidecar next to the wiki app, so you deploy them together — never separately, or permissions checks will silently no-op (yes, we learned that the hard way). Roles sync from the Brindlewood directory every ten minutes; new spaces inherit the default role map unless overridden. Before your first deploy, double-check the sidecar's settings. The configuration values it needs are listed right below.

config for yahof-tajop:
zorath:
  pin: 7493
  metrics_host: metrics.zorath.tolvaqsys.internal
  tenant: praiel
  seal: seal_fd9cd4f1

Quick heads-up on Pinwheel UI versioning: we cut a minor release every sprint, and anything touching component props needs a changeset file in the PR. No changeset, no merge — the bot will nag you. Majors are rare and go through the design council first. The full policy, with examples of what counts as breaking, lives on the internal page below.

wiki page, bahip-yahip: https://grafana.qirvanlabs.corp/browse/display/projects/cc3a1b9dbfc9